As the world grapples with the impact of ongoing geopolitical tensions and economic instability, consumers are feeling the pinch at grocery stores. Recent disruptions have drawn attention to a significant issue: the rising costs associated with food packaging. This article delves into how these challenges are influencing food prices today and what it means for consumers in the coming months.

The Link Between Global Events and Food Prices

Recent conflicts, particularly in regions crucial for raw materials, have led to soaring prices across multiple sectors. The rising cost of plastics, essential for food packaging, has become a focal point in the discussion surrounding food affordability. With supply chains stretched thin, manufacturers are struggling to maintain production levels, leading to increased grocery bills for consumers.

Understanding Packaging Challenges

Plastics are vital in the food supply chain, serving as barriers against contamination and spoilage. The disruption of supply lines, driven by issues such as the Iran war, has created a ripple effect, driving up costs for manufacturers. As a result, consumers are witnessing:

  • Increased prices for packaged goods
  • Longer wait times for food deliveries
  • Potential shortages of popular products

Regional Impacts on Grocery Costs

Different regions are experiencing varying degrees of price inflation in groceries, largely due to local sourcing and the reliance on imported materials. For instance, areas heavily dependent on imports are seeing the most significant hikes. Key factors contributing to these regional discrepancies include:

  • Dependency on foreign suppliers for packaging materials
  • Local agricultural practices and their capability to adapt
  • Government policies affecting import-export dynamics
